Travel Guide to Liuying Jianshanpi Resort, Tainan

Introduction

Nestled on the quiet northern edge of Tainan, Taiwan’s ancient cultural capital, Liuying Jianshanpi Resort is a peaceful lakeside escape that blends natural scenery with comfortable, convenient amenities. Far from the crowded temple streets of central Tainan, this resort caters to weekend getaways, family trips, and even small corporate retreats, offering a quiet base to explore Tainan’s lesser-visited rural landscapes.

Hotel Overview

Liuying Jianshanpi Resort is located at No. 60, SyuShan Village, Liuying District, putting it steps from Jianshanpi Lake and just a 40-minute drive from central Tainan. All rooms are non-smoking, soundproofed, and equipped with air conditioning, flat-screen TVs, tea and coffee-making facilities, electric kettles, and mini-bars, with family rooms available for groups traveling with children. Standard in-room amenities include crisp linens, closet space, hairdryers, free toiletries, and all bathing supplies, with many rooms offering sweeping views of the surrounding lake and hills.

On-site facilities meet every traveler’s need: free WiFi is available across the entire property, and free public parking (including accessible spots) is available without a reservation. The resort features a well-reviewed breakfast spread, full-service restaurant, and bar, plus a 24-hour front desk, luggage storage, travel consultation, daily housekeeping, and room service. For active guests, there is a fitness center, while recreational activities include canoeing on the lake, plus paid access to karaoke and billiards. Small business groups can book paid meeting and banquet facilities and use the on-site business center.

Nearby Local Attractions

Three standout local attractions are all within a 20-minute drive of the resort:

  • Jianshanpi Reservoir: Located right on the resort’s doorstep, this scenic reservoir features looping walking trails, shaded picnic spots, and abundant birdlife. It’s perfect for morning hikes or sunset canoe trips, with unobstructed views of the surrounding Alishan foothills.
  • Liu Chi-hsi Art Museum: Just 10 minutes from the resort in central Liuying, this converted sugar factory turned art museum celebrates one of Tainan’s most celebrated modern artists. It features rotating exhibits, open-air sculpture gardens, and preserved industrial architecture that highlights the area’s once-thriving sugar industry.
  • Guozhai Rice Culture Park: A 15-minute drive from the resort, this interactive cultural park showcases Tainan’s agricultural heritage. Visitors can try planting rice, learn about traditional milling techniques, and sample local rice-based snacks.

Travel Tips

The resort only offers service in Mandarin, so non-Chinese speakers should have a translation app handy for check-in and inquiries. Book canoeing and recreational facilities in advance, as spots fill up quickly on weekends and national holidays. If you plan to explore central Tainan’s night markets and historic sites during your stay, book a rental car for easy access to the 40-minute drive south. For the best weather, visit between October and March, when temperatures are cool enough for hiking and outdoor activities.
